House prices in Basildon

Official UK HPI · to May 2026

£357,972 ▼ -1.4% 12 months

Basildon has bucked the wider UK trend over the past year, with average prices slipping -1.4% to £357,972. The fall is most pronounced in flat property (£185,018), while detached homes hold up better at £659,105.

That's 32% above the UK average of £271,295.

How much does a house cost in Basildon by property type?
Latest average prices in Basildon:
  • detached homes: £659,105
  • semi-detached homes: £417,669
  • terraced homes: £311,116
  • flats: £185,018

How much does a house survey cost in Basildon?
Surveyors price by property value, size and age. For a home around Basildon's average of £357,972, expect roughly £500–£750 for a RICS Level 2 (Homebuyer) survey, or £850–£1,300 for a Level 3 Building Survey on older or unusual property. How much does it cost to sell a house in Basildon?
On a typical Basildon sale at £357,972, high-street estate-agent commission (1.0–1.5% + VAT) comes to roughly £4,300–£6,400, with sale-side conveyancing adding £900–£1,800.
